3Different types of U.S work visas
- Immigrant visas
- Non-immigrant visas.
4An immigrant visa gives permission to immigrate
permanently to the U.S. and this is known as a
Green card. Immigrant visas can be obtained
through employment as EB-1, EB-2, EB-3,
investment EB-5.
5Those who hold Green cards are entitled for Legal
Permanent Residents (LPRs). Before receiving U.S.
citizenship, one must hold LPR before he or she
can eventually qualify for citizenship. All
others are non-immigrant visas and these are
temporary and can be issued for a variety of
specific purposes. They have certain different
validity periods.

Once a H1-B visa is issued, the initial validity
period is three years from the start of
employment date and this is at par with some of
the other regular non-immigrant visas such as the
L-1A and L-1B. Other exclusive visas like O-1 and
E-2 are valid for two years.
7The L-1A allows you to extend your validity
period to seven years whereas O-1 and E-2 visas
permit the holder to extend their validity period
up to an indefinite number of times as long as
they maintain their status, they can remain in
the U.S. H-1B permits you to extend your visa for
another three years, giving a grand total of six
years to work in the U.S.
